dont do it. dirtbike motors arent counter balaned it will vibrate and eventually destroy the stock frame no matter how many gussets u put on. u can buy a aftermarket frame designed with the mounts u want with 250R geometry. otherwise buy a used powervalve kit or whatever it is u r wanting for an original 250R engine.
